Oracle一致性开库实现高可用性(oracle 一致性开库)
Oracle一致性开库:实现高可用性
随着企业数据量的不断增长,数据一致性和高可用性已经成为了数据库设计的必要条件之一。而Oracle一致性开库技术通过保持所有数据库副本的数据状态一致性,实现了在任何时间、任何地点访问并获取同一数据的能力,进而提高了数据库的可用性和稳定性。
什么是Oracle一致性开库技术?
Oracle一致性开库技术是Oracle公司开发的一种数据复制和数据同步技术,它在数据库的主库和备库之间建立实时的数据复制和数据同步通道,从而保证了备库中的数据一致性。在数据从主库到备库进行复制的过程中,Oracle会对每一条数据进行记录,在备库接收到所有主库发送的数据后,再按照相同的顺序进行更新,从而使得备库的数据与主库的数据达到一致状态。这种技术的好处是能够降低备库与主库之间数据的延迟,保证数据状态的即时更新。
Oracle一致性开库技术的优点
1. 数据一致性:Oracle一致性开库技术保证备库中的数据与主库中的数据达到一致状态,这样就避免了多副本环境下数据不一致的情况。
2. 可扩展性:通过使用Oracle一致性开库技术,可以实现主备模式的数据库复制,从而保证在系统发生故障时,备库可以快速接管主库的职责,从而保证了系统的持续服务能力。
3. 高可用性:Oracle一致性开库技术能够保证系统在发生意外故障时,具有快速恢复的能力,从而减少了系统服务停止的时间和损失。
如何配置Oracle一致性开库?
1. 安装Oracle软件:首先需要在服务器上安装Oracle软件,并创建一个数据库。
2. 配置主库:在主库的监听文件中,添加信息来监听备库服务器。在主库中,还需要配置日志归档和主备同步功能。
3. 配置备库:在备库中需要配置连接到主库的信息,并在监听文件中添加主库监听信息。还需要打开备库的归档功能和主备库同步功能。
4. 启动主备库:在主备库中,需要启动监听进程并启用Oracle Data Guard。
5. 配置网络连接:配置主库和备库之间的网络连接,以确保数据的有效传输。
总结
Oracle一致性开库技术可以帮助企业在数据管理方面提高可用性和稳定性。通过数据的实时更新和同步,避免了系统中数据不一致的情况,并且具备一定的可扩展性和故障恢复能力。虽然该技术的配置相对复杂,但是企业在实现高可用性和数据一致性方面,无疑是一项极为重要的技术。